Transaction 312826470c7bd8d68f4c674f4ba495683dce522a3633bd3e0689d4c9a175bfcb

1 Input
2 Outputs
  • 312826470c7bd8d68f4c674f4ba495683dce522a3633bd3e0689d4c9a175bfcb:0
  • value  1031629
    address  1KvXHr6epq4yensFVM2f2gz91Wx1bv8wvC
  • 312826470c7bd8d68f4c674f4ba495683dce522a3633bd3e0689d4c9a175bfcb:1
  • value  1366641
    address  169E3x2tNh9zEn4DrWTdxjzCtHncGYeyty